| Position Description | The Rajpurkar Lab at Harvard Medical School seeks a Postdoctoral Research Fellow to develop and evaluate artificial intelligence methods for physical medical procedures. The fellow will design and implement machine learning models to analyze procedural data, support clinical decision-making, and improve patient outcomes. Responsibilities include conducting original research, preparing manuscripts for peer-reviewed publication, presenting findings at scientific conferences, and collaborating with clinical and engineering partners. Candidates must hold an MD or PhD in a relevant field with a strong interest in AI research and a track record of scholarly output. |
